Mumbai, May 28 -- The India Meteorological Department (IMD) has forecast a spell of unsettled weather for Mumbai, with generally cloudy skies and moderate to heavy rainfall expected across the city and suburbs on Wednesday.
The IMD has further warned that scattered to fairly widespread rain, accompanied by thunderstorms, lightning, and gusty winds, is likely to persist over Mumbai, Konkan, and Goa, as well as Madhya Maharashtra, from May 27 through June 2.
Isolated heavy to very heavy showers are forecast for parts of Konkan and the ghat areas, with the risk of extremely heavy rainfall at some locations.
